The Art of the Monogram
The concept of the monogram dates back to ancient Greece, where it was used to signify ownership or authenticity. Over the centuries, monograms have evolved to become a form of personal branding, encapsulating identity and values in a single, distinctive symbol. Today, they are not just for nobility or corporations; they are for anyone looking to express their personality through artful design.

1. Selecting Your Software
The first step in crafting your monogram is choosing the right software. Mac users have a plethora of options ranging from free to professional-grade applications:
- Adobe Photoshop: A staple in the graphic design world, Photoshop offers extensive customization options for creating stunning monograms.
- Illustrator: Part of Adobe Creative Suite, Illustrator provides vector-based tools that are perfect for scalable monogram designs.
- Inkscape: A free and open-source vector graphics editor that offers robust features for creating intricate monograms.
2. Gathering Inspiration
Before diving into design software, gather inspiration from various sources such as books on typography, online galleries, and social media platforms like Pinterest and Instagram. Look at how different designers have approached monogram creation and identify styles that resonate with you.
3. Designing Your Monogram
With your software selected and inspiration in hand, it’s time to start designing:
- Choose Fonts: Select fonts that complement each other or convey the message you want to send. For example, serif fonts can add a classic touch, while sans-serif fonts offer a modern feel.
- Customize Letters: Experiment with letter spacing, alignment, and size to create a cohesive look. You might also consider adding flourishes or embellishments.
- Color Scheme: Choose colors that either match your brand or evoke the emotions you want your monogram to convey.
4. Refining Your Creation
Once you’ve crafted your initial design, it’s important to refine it:
- Feedback: Share your work with friends or colleagues to gather constructive feedback.
- Iterate: Use their feedback to make adjustments until you’re satisfied with your creation.
- Export: Save your final design in various formats for different uses—whether it be printing on apparel or embedding on digital platforms.
5. Applications of Monograms
Monograms can be applied in numerous ways:
- Branding: Use them on business cards, letterheads, and logos for a cohesive brand identity.
- Personalization: Create custom gifts such as jewelry, stationery, or wall art.
- Artistic Statement: Display them in galleries or as part of an artistic collection.
